"I'd been a single mom for around 7 years. After the divorce, my son Tinju and I began our journey together. We were in Singapore where I had meagre savings and no confidence, but a purpose to start over. We moved to a shared flat -- I'd drop him off at daycare, work, pick him up and come home.
I remember the first day, we saw the sky together...we knew it was a new lease on life. I worked hard and repaid my debts - I even managed to buy my parents a house. As my journey towards loving myself began, I met him. Ashwin had put up a video playing my favorite song cover on FB - I messaged, complimenting him and we began talking. I became a teenage girl again. I'd be on the phone all the time - my son thought his mom went mad.
When I told Ashwin I'm a single mom, he said 'Wow.' Any other man would've run, but he was different - showing only respect. We fell in love. He even bonded with Tinju and taught him how to play the guitar over Skype!
One day, Tinju asked me why I wasn't getting married, so I said because I hadn't found his role model...he replied 'Ashwin is my role model' -- I called Ashwin and told him all of this. The next thing he said was, 'Can I marry his mom?' -- and we were engaged! (excerpt)
